The premium turf seed market is evolving rapidly, driven by the increasing demand for high-quality playing surfaces in sports fields, stadiums, golf courses, and recreational areas. Both synthetic and natural turf seeds have distinct advantages, and the market is witnessing growth as facility managers seek solutions that combine durability, aesthetics, and sustainability.

Market Overview and Trends

The global turf seed market is experiencing significant trends shaped by urbanization, professional sports growth, and environmental awareness. Natural turf seeds offer benefits like improved aesthetics, enhanced cushioning, and environmental friendliness, while synthetic turf seeds or hybrid solutions provide durability, low maintenance, and consistent performance under heavy usage.

Key trends in the market include:

  • Hybrid turf systems that combine natural grass seeds with synthetic reinforcement to improve resilience and longevity.

  • Development of drought-tolerant and disease-resistant natural turf varieties, reducing water usage and chemical inputs.

  • Use of premium synthetic turf blends designed for uniformity, fast recovery, and all-weather performance.

  • Increasing adoption of eco-friendly solutions that balance performance with sustainability requirements.

Popular natural turf seeds include perennial ryegrass, Bermuda grass, Kentucky bluegrass, and fescues, whereas synthetic turf systems often use polymers or fibers designed to mimic natural grass while withstanding high traffic and environmental stress.

Factors Driving Market Growth

The growth of premium turf seed solutions is driven by several factors:

  • Rising investments in sports infrastructure, stadium renovations, and recreational facilities.

  • Growing focus on player safety, requiring surfaces that reduce injury risks.

  • Urbanization and expansion of public parks and community sports areas.

  • Advancements in seed breeding technology that produce high-performance, low-maintenance varieties.

Facility managers and landscapers increasingly prefer premium blends that offer superior germination rates, resilience, and minimal upkeep, creating a positive outlook for the turf seed industry.

Industry Analysis and Forecast

The premium turf seed industry is characterized by innovation and a focus on meeting diverse requirements across regions and applications. Seed suppliers are developing blends that offer uniform coverage, rapid recovery after wear, and resistance to pests, diseases, and environmental stressors.

The forecast for the coming years indicates steady growth, with demand for both natural and hybrid turf solutions rising in professional sports arenas, municipal parks, and residential landscaping. Sustainable practices and eco-friendly grass varieties are expected to play an increasingly important role in market expansion.

Digital tools and precision turf management technologies further support growth by optimizing irrigation, fertilization, and maintenance schedules to enhance the performance of both synthetic and natural turf.

Challenges in the Market

Despite the growth potential, the market faces certain challenges:

  • High initial installation costs for premium or hybrid turf systems.

  • Seasonal and climatic factors affecting natural turf germination and growth.

  • Competition between natural and synthetic solutions in areas with extreme climates or limited water resources.

Overcoming these challenges requires continuous innovation in seed technology, hybrid solutions, and effective turf management practices.
